Top 25 Most Useful Gadgets Ever Invented

These gadgets earned their place because they still help people today. Some have barely changed. Others evolved into smarter versions. But each one solved a real problem — and many still do.

1. Smartphone

Your smartphone is a super tool. It makes calls, takes photos, tracks health, and runs apps. It’s one of the most helpful devices in history — and it’s only getting better. In 2025, smartphones now serve as remote controls for homes, wallets for payments, and even gateways to AI.

2. Microwave Oven

The microwave didn’t just heat food. It gave people time. In 2025, newer models save energy and auto-detect meals. This useful kitchen gadget remains a daily essential, especially for busy lives.

3. Electric Toothbrush

Cleaner teeth, less effort. That’s the win. Today’s models use pressure sensors and AI-driven timers. But the core idea still stands: better brushing with tech. This gadget helps people stay healthy — every single day.

4. Bluetooth Earbuds

They cut the cord. That freedom changed how we move, work, and listen. In 2025, they block noise, take calls, and connect to AI assistants. It’s a top tech tool for work and leisure.

5. Laptop Computer

Laptops made computing mobile. In 2025, they remain core work tools — powerful, portable, personal. While tablets rise, laptops still offer control and comfort that serious users love.

6. Refrigerator

It’s easy to overlook — but try living without one. This gadget keeps food fresh, saves money, and reduces waste. Smart fridges now track groceries. Still, the core function is timeless: keep food cold, keep life stable.

7. Washing Machine

Clean clothes without hand scrubbing? A gift. In 2025, washing machines use less water, adjust for fabric, and even sync with smartphones. This device is old, but still essential.

8. LED Light Bulb

Bright, efficient, and long-lasting. LED bulbs cut power bills and help the planet. Now, many are smart-enabled — changing color and schedule via app. A small tool, but a big win.

9. GPS Navigation

Once built into cars, now built into phones. GPS changed how we travel. In 2025, it guides drivers, cyclists, even walkers — adjusting routes in real time. It’s a gadget people still use with purpose.

10. Electric Kettle

Quick boiling water may sound simple, but it saves time every day. In homes and offices, this device remains unmatched for ease. Newer versions boil precisely for tea, coffee, or baby formula.

11. Universal Remote

One button to rule them all. This home gadget simplified cluttered living rooms. Today, it often lives inside your phone. But its purpose — control all devices — stays relevant.

12. Hair Dryer

Dry hair fast, with less damage. That’s always been the goal. 2025 dryers use ion tech, quieter motors, and heat control — but the tool itself remains in every household.

13. Flashlight

When the lights go out, this gadget shines. Now we carry LED flashlights on phones, keychains, and emergency kits. Still one of the most useful tools ever created.

14. Digital Alarm Clock

It wakes you. It keeps you on track. And it never forgets. Even in 2025, many people prefer a standalone alarm clock over relying on their phones.

15. Power Bank

Phones die. This gadget saves them. On trips, in power outages, or during long commutes, a power bank is a lifeline. Many now charge laptops and smartwatches too.

16. Smart Speaker

From music to reminders to weather — just say it, and your smart speaker responds. In 2025, it controls lights, plays news, and syncs with your AI. Voice-first tech starts here.

17. Coffee Maker

Mornings improved when this device arrived. Fast, reliable coffee without the café line. 2025 models sync with your alarm and grind fresh beans on schedule.

18. E-Reader

Reading went digital — and portable. Kindles and similar tools help people read more while carrying less. They reduce eye strain and store thousands of books in your bag.

19. Robot Vacuum

It cleans while you relax. Smart vacuums map rooms, avoid cords, and even empty themselves. In 2025, this gadget is a quiet helper — saving time and energy.

Modern lifestyle workspace with smartphone, smartwatch, coffee mug, and tech gadgets on a bedside table
Gadgets like smartphones and smartwatches still blend into our daily routines in 2025, proving their ongoing value.

20. Multi-Tool

A knife, screwdriver, bottle opener, and more — in one pocket device. Whether camping or fixing something at home, the multi-tool remains a go-to gadget for everyday use.

21. Portable Fan

Simple. Refreshing. Reliable. Whether it’s a USB fan at work or a handheld one on a hot day, this little gadget keeps people cool when AC isn’t an option.

22. Wireless Mouse

It made computing smoother. Even with touchscreens rising, many still prefer a mouse for editing, gaming, or browsing. No wires, no hassle — just better control.

23. Fitness Tracker

Steps, sleep, heart rate — tracked automatically. Today’s trackers give health insights in real time. They sync with phones, guide workouts, and promote better habits.

24. Digital Thermometer

It reads body temperature fast, accurately, and safely. In 2025, it’s smarter and more hygienic — tracking trends and syncing with health apps.

25. USB Flash Drive

Cloud storage is big. But for quick transfers, offline backups, or sharing files in person, the USB drive still wins. It’s tiny, fast, and surprisingly secure.
